When you budget for new windows, several factors change the final number. The material you choose—like vinyl, wood, or fiberglass—is usually the biggest driver. You will also see price shifts based on the style of window, such as double-hung versus large picture windows, and the specific energy-efficiency ratings you select. The size of the opening and the complexity of the installation, especially if the existing frames need repair, will also adjust the total. We determine the ex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
The cost of window and installation covers both the product and the skilled labor needed to ensure a weather-tight fit.
